2 things you have to do :1. Read books, watch shows and listen to songs but most importantly be vigilant for any new word that comes up, take a pause, make a dedicated notebook where you note down the words alongwith their meanings.2. Try to recall these words whenever you face a situation which deems fit to the meaning of the word or try to relate in real life when you read the word. read less
